Transaction 590ab84b534da7fa336035a2f9933b7a5a7da41f9eb25e2524841d91ac492767

block
d0ef9811d9bee29643b736aa24f19f5b0e78b6c18aa5d4829cb06b1d18d0de9c

1 Input

12 Outputs